I read a rumor, can’t remember where … about a potential trade of J.P. Losman from the Bills to the Falcons.  As a Bills fan this perked my interest and my wheels have been turning … There are also a ton of rumors that Dallas wants to trade up into the top of the draft to get Darren McFadden …

I personally see a “Snug-Fit” for a 3 way deal here …

Deals are hard enough with-out making them a 3-way, but here me out …

Atlanta…

  • Who is the Atlanta QB next year? No clue is the likely response.
  • Who is the current Atlanta OC? Answer … Mike Mullarkey
  • What does Atlanta need most? Answer … an experienced QB to run Mullarkey’s system …

Dallas

  • #1 Goal: Darren McFadden …
  • Have 2 picks in the first round … & that’s still not enough for McFadden
  • Have holes that require youth infusion … so can’t surrender the Ricky Williams package (aka the rest of their picks)
  • 3rd party needed for help

Buffalo

  • JP Unhappy and has asked for a trade
  • have holes that one player in the top 5 won’t complete
  • positions of need can be had at the end of round 1
  • Alge Crumpler … fills a heavy void at TE (but he’s 30)

Things that don’t fit …

  • Bills have extra picks in the 3, 5 & 7 rounds that they may be able to package to move up from the 2nd round into bottom of the first or very early 2nd to get a LB / WR / TE  (ala the Poz move last year)
  • JP Losman may also net them enough to fill a hole in a separate deal
  • Atlanta may be in love with the idea of Matt Ryan … if he’s there when they draft, then all the dominoes for the 3-way will never fall into place
  • Dallas may get smart and realize that their lack of CB and age at WR may be reason enough to maintain multiple picks at the end of round 1 where there should be good value at those positions (same reason Buffalo should be looking to trade down)
